The system developed by TandemG redefines hygiene standards in hospitals and industrial facilities by leveraging advanced robotics to enable fully touchless sterile glove dispensing.

The primary technological challenge was achieving consistent performance across a fleet of machines built on heterogeneous hardware configurations. TandemG addressed this challenge by designing an adaptive embedded software architecture (Embedded Linux & Firmware) capable of autonomously identifying the machine configuration and dynamically adjusting its operational profile in real time.

The result is a seamless, safe, and fast user experience, with a complete sterile glove donning cycle completed in under 20 seconds.

End-to-End Development

As full end-to-end development partners, TandemG led the project from early system design through serial production. The solution extends beyond motion control and sensor integration, incorporating full cloud connectivity for inventory monitoring and predictive fault prevention.

This architecture delivered a 45% reduction in consumable waste for end customers, significantly improving operational efficiency and cost control.
